Space Strike: Galaxy Shooter
Space Strike is an arcade galactic shooter 2D. Experience adrenaline-pumping aerial combat and battle your enemies in classic space combat!
Join Space Strike today and become an ace pilot defending and liberating various space planets from waves of enemies! Take control of a spaceship in a galactic shooter, shoot down every group of aliens and prevent enemy forces from taking over the entire galaxy!
